返回信息流问一下大神们,怎在android studio中利用实现数据的存储呀
网上说要建一张表,对表进行操作和删除,那我要在哪里建表呢
更新:我想知道我这个哪里不对喔??
这是一条镜像帖。来源:北邮人论坛 / mobile-terminal-at / #30418同步于 2016/5/12
该镜像源已超过 30 天没有更新,可能在源站已被删除。
MobileTerminalAT机器人发帖
android studio 中的SQLite
llly
2016/5/12镜像同步15 回复
订阅后,新回复会通过你的通知中心匿名送达。
9 条回复
SQLiteDatabase.openOrCreateDatabase(path, cursorFactory);
https://developer.android.com/reference/android/database/sqlite/SQLiteDatabase.html
【 在 llly 的大作中提到: 】
: 问一下大神们,怎在android studio中利用实现数据的存储呀
网上说要建一张表,对表进行操作和删除,那我要在哪里建表呢
那我要在main中再写一个类嘛。还是在别的activity中再写一个呀?
【 在 AsPolaris 的大作中提到: 】
: 用SQLiteOpenHelper做吧
一般是做个工具类
http://byandby.iteye.com/blog/835580
【 在 llly 的大作中提到: 】
: 那我要在main中再写一个类嘛。还是在别的activity中再写一个呀?
【 在 llly 的大作中提到: 】
: 问一下大神们,怎在android studio中利用实现数据的存储呀
网上说要建一张表,对表进行操作和删除,那我要在哪里建表呢
一般是用provider来提供外部访问的,一是比较方便。
二是还可以跨进程。
你要写两个类,extends ContentProvider
extends SQLiteOpenHelper
我在新建的sqlite包里面,建立了一个类,但是在activity中就提示根据控件id获得相应的控件对象出错。这是为啥呀。
【 在 AsPolaris 的大作中提到: 】
: 用SQLiteOpenHelper做吧
这两件事没关系
你的R没有import吧
【 在 llly 的大作中提到: 】
: 我在新建的sqlite包里面,建立了一个类,但是在activity中就提示根据控件id获得相应的控件对象出错。这是为啥呀。
重写CRUD是什么意思呀
【 在 newbeginning 的大作中提到: 】
: 重写一个类继承SQLiteOpenHelper,重写onCreate方法,在里面完成建表的操作,然后重写CRUD方法就可以了